For those of you who enjoy wagering on the games I have decided to make 5 college picks a week and post them with a little anaylisis. Feel free to chime in. I will update my results each week.
Wisconson-Bowling Green-Take under 55.5. I just don't see them getting this many points in the first game of the season. Booker Stanley will see lots of carries and grind down Bowling Green to pull away at the end. Wisconsin will keep constant pressure on Omar Jacobs and he will never get comfortable in the pocket.
Iowa-Ball State- Take Iowa -39. I know it's a ton of points but on top of everything else Ball State just had 13 players suspended. It's gonna be horrible.
Kent-Michigan State- Take Kent +20. They have a QB in Cribbs who can run and throw. State has a good young team led by DeAndra Cobb and will win pretty eaisly, but 20 is alot of points.
Louisville-Kentucky- Take the over 61.5. I know it is alot of points, but Louisville has almost it's whole offense returning and they are looking to justify all the hype. Look for Louisville to come out strong and not let up. I see a 55-14 game.
Wyoming-Florida- Take Florida -24. Could this be the year for Chris Leak? Florida is another team with something to prove. They will show Wyoming lots of different looks and Urban Meyer will have even better talent to work with.
